package cmd
import (
"fmt"
"os"
"github.com/Slug-Boi/cocommit/src_code/go_src/cmd/tui"
"github.com/Slug-Boi/cocommit/src_code/go_src/cmd/utils"
"github.com/inancgumus/screen"
"github.com/spf13/cobra"
)
// rootCmd represents the base command when called without any subcommands
// func RootCmd() *cobra.Command {
var rootCmd = &cobra.Command{
Use: `cocommit <commit message> <co-author1> [co-author2] ... ||
cocommit <commit message> <co-author1:email> [co-author2:email] ... ||
cocommit <commit message> all ||
cocommit <commit message> ^<co-author1> ^[co-author2] ... ||
cocommit <commit message> <group> ||
cocommit users ||`,
DisableFlagsInUseLine: true,
Short: "A cli tool to help you add co-authors to your git commits",
Long: `A cli tool to help you add co-authors to your git commits`,
//TODO: add bubble tea interface to this
Args: cobra.MinimumNArgs(0),
Run: func(cmd *cobra.Command, args []string) {
var message string
// check if the print flag is set
pflag, _ := cmd.Flags().GetBool("print")
tflag, _ := cmd.Flags().GetBool("test_print")
aflag, _ := cmd.Flags().GetBool("authors")
if aflag {
tui.Entry()
os.Exit(0)
}
// run execute commands again as root run will not call this part
// redundant check for now but will be useful later when we add tui
wrap_around:
switch len(args) {
case 0:
// launch the tui
args = append(args, tui.Entry_CM())
screen.Clear()
screen.MoveTopLeft()
sel_auth := tui.Entry()
message = utils.Commit(args[0], sel_auth)
goto tui
case 1:
if len(args) == 1 {
if tflag {
fmt.Println(args[0])
return
}
utils.GitWrapper(args[0])
if pflag {
fmt.Println(args[0])
}
os.Exit(0)
}
}
// check if user included -m tag and remove. Wrap around for safety's sake
if args[0] == "-m" {
args = args[1:]
goto wrap_around
}
// builds the commit message with the selected authors
message = utils.Commit(args[0], args[1:])
tui:
// prints the commit message to the console if the print flag is set
if pflag {
fmt.Println(message)
}
// runs the git commit command
utils.GitWrapper(message)
},
}
// Execute adds all child commands to the root command and sets flags appropriately.
// This is called by main.main(). It only needs to happen once to the rootCmd.
func Execute() {
// author file check
author_file := utils.CheckAuthorFile()
// define users
utils.Define_users(author_file)
err := rootCmd.Execute()
if err != nil {
os.Exit(1)
}
}
func init() {
//rootCmD := RootCmd()
rootCmd.Flags().BoolP("print", "p", false, "Prints the commit message to the console")
rootCmd.Flags().BoolP("test_print", "t", false, "Prints the commit message to the console without running the git commit command")
rootCmd.Flags().BoolP("message", "m", false, "Does nothing but allows for -m to be used in the command")
rootCmd.Flags().BoolP("authors", "a", false, "Runs the author list TUI")
}
